As a homeschool mom, one of the things I’ve always told my children is to “Watch out for the ‘buts’ when we study God’s word.”
This was always good for a laugh when they were younger.
Recently I was reminded of this again when a speaker I was listening to said the same thing, “Watch out for the ‘buts’ when you’re reading God’s Word.”
What are the “buts”? Here is a sampling from 1 Peter chapter 2:
- …disallowed indeed of men BUT chosen of God and precious.1 Peter 2:4
- BUT ye are a chosen generation, a royal priesthood, an holy nation, a peculiar people; that ye should show forth the praises of him who hath called you out of darkness into his marvelous light.1 Peter 2: 9
- Which in time past were not a people, BUT are now the people of God: which had not obtained mercy, BUT now have obtained mercy?1 Peter 2:10
- For what glory is it, if, when ye be buffeted for your faults, ye shall take it patiently? BUT if, when ye do well, and suffer for it, ye take it patiently, this is acceptable with God.1 Peter 2: 20
- Who, when he was reviled, reviled not again; when he suffered, he threatened not; BUT committed himself to him that judgeth righteously:1 Peter 2:23
- For ye were as sheep going astray; BUT are now returned unto the Shepherd and Bishop of your souls.1 Peter 2:25
